The 1908 Edward VII Halfcrown is a handsome British silver coin struck during the reign of Edward VII. Issued in the final years of the Edwardian era, this coin remains a popular and collectable example of pre-decimal British currency.
The obverse features the portrait of King Edward VII, while the reverse displays the classic crowned shield design, showcasing the refined artistry associated with early 20th-century British coinage.
Struck in silver, the halfcrown carried a face value of two shillings and sixpence and circulated widely throughout Britain. This example is graded Really Good Fine, retaining strong detail across the main design features with moderate, even wear consistent with circulation.
